    After reading through other BBB reviews ********** not alone in receiving poor customer service with no resolution and/or being shut out of further communication with abrupt, canned responses.I started a SQUARE account in January of ******************************* the beta for Final Fantasy XIV. I purchased a retail collector's edition of the game before it became "A Realm Reborn" (ARR) When the game transitioned to ARR, customers that rolled their characters over to the new version were referred to as "Legacy" characters. Unfortunately, in the confusion of transferring characters and a poor explanation of the process on the part of SQUARE ENIX, some customers accidentally created new "Service Accounts" (the account that links the product key to the customer's in-game characters, the subscription, and access to the online game). It's an ongoing issue that prompted SQUARE ENIX to create a separate resolution process on their poorly designed website.The service portal has remained in the same poorly designed state since its inception nearly 14 years later. Trying to resolve issues through a convoluted process results in boilerplate responses that often don't even recognize the issue the customer was contacting them for in the first place and tickets are closed out with a finality that leaves the customer feeling helpless to resolve the issue. SQUARE ENIX customer support is topically "friendly", with carefully obtuse automated responses that are designed to sound friendly while closing the door on customer complaints without a resolution. I received the runaround when reporting an issue only to receive similar canned replies from each team I was ceremoniously pawned off to when trying to resolve my issue, which all stemmed from an untrained employee wiping out three years of account history. In an attempt to return to FFXIV after 10 years, I discovered just how problematic that enployee error has become while trying to resolve account issues.
